Bees, wasps and hornets
Malaysia has the greatest diversity (about 35 species) of stingless bees (Trigona spp.) in the Asian tropics. The honey of these bees is exploited, as is that of the giant honeybee, Apis dorsata, which nests in forest trees, and the common hive bee, Apis cerana. Some wasps are also exploitedas biological control agentswhile the hornets (large social wasps) can be dangerous to humans.
